Can Some one explain me the output of this (sa -k | head -n 10) command?


Hi,
i am new to linux.I ran this command and printed only top 10 lines. But i cannot understand the last column. can someone please explain this.

sa -K | head -n 10
3302583 420726773.22re 114253.03cp161197553197k*sec
219360 35316397.39re 2472.66cp3904274035k*sec sed
180970 278120.87re 934.95cp1414300569k*sec cut
186 4487426.29re 5050.32cp117563736802k*sec syncsort
71477 11150289.36re 192.27cp291085183k*sec wc
164900 90.40re 69.91cp121205064k*sec ps
42 7293330.18re 74327.23cp275488154064k*sec spmx
1036 43131687.07re 2275.67cp10923058771k*sec dataGrepper
108289 8509.65re 45.98cp 73077242k*sec awk
2418 127686171.11re 19112.76cp1252196688k*sec gzip
